My bike is a 2007 Pitbull obviously a hard tail, the throttle is so sensitive that every little bump I hit causes the bike to seem like it's surging up and down, other than the little play that's in the cable any movement whatsoever of the throttle causes the RPMs to go up and down; smooth road ----smooth throttle.

Any suggestions on how I can take some of this sensitivity out....THANKS in advance

One thing that works for me is to lighten up the grip on the throttle. When you hold it too tight it seems like your bumping the throttle with every little jolt. Just loosen up a bit n see if that helps. Hardtails can be a bitch sometimes.

Might be your jetting. Mine surged around 35 mph. If you have a pipe or air cleaner on it and never rejetted it could be the problem. The jetting could still be off. They are jetted from the factory and different altitudes can affect the performance. You are close to sea level I take it.

:flag:Rick it sounds like you don't have enough free play in your throtte cables. Does it rev up the rpms when you turn? If so, cables aren't loose enough.:2thumbs:

I had the same problem and I called S&S and they said it was probably too rich and when more air was introduced by opening the throtle plate the engine immediately surges. Just for fun turn your mixture screw clockwise 1/4 to 1/2 a turn. Worked for me.

I'd put a 31 intermediate in there. Then readjust your idle screw and accelerator pump. Bet your running rich. Your closer to sea level than I am. On my 111 I am 31/76. .040 air bleed and about 1 5/8 out on my idle screw. But, I have pipe and spike cleaner too
